Transaction 577e273eea8478b0217f90bd6b2376fbea656caae35d11c8ca4763a193d74485

1 Input
2 Outputs
  • 577e273eea8478b0217f90bd6b2376fbea656caae35d11c8ca4763a193d74485:0
  • value  5154625859
    address  3LR4NgT7MePw6E8xoTs4QqXWLg8FN4Eiq2
  • 577e273eea8478b0217f90bd6b2376fbea656caae35d11c8ca4763a193d74485:1
  • value  110138702824
    address  3Ai9ui2EMXcQqmAFqCdMb8RyWvr3Fy6F8u